Germany’s 3–1 Win Over Northern Ireland Delivers Big Ratings for RTL

RTL’s broadcast drew one of its year’s largest football audiences with especially strong reach among younger viewers.

Overview

  • RTL averaged 8.50 million viewers for the Cologne qualifier and peaked at 9.46 million for a 36.6% market share, according to BILD.
  • BILD reported a 48% share among 14–49-year-olds, while DWDL cited a 50.7% share in that demo during the second half.
  • FOCUS cited alternative measurements of 8.26–8.75 million viewers with a 40.9% share at 21:48.
  • The audience topped Germany’s 0:2 loss in Slovakia earlier in the week, which averaged 7.47 million on ARD.
  • RTL outdrew ARD’s Tatort (3.7 million, 15.2%) and ZDF’s Frühling (3.03 million, 12.5%) that night, and the pregame show reached up to 5 million viewers at roughly a 21% share.
